How does the build actually run?

Four phases. About three weeks. One engineer.

I do not disappear and surface with a demo. You see progress every day. You sign off at each phase. If something is wrong, we catch it before it ships.

1

Week 1: I learn how you handle calls

I listen to 20 of your real calls. I map every question your team asks. You sign off on the script before anything is built.

2

Week 2: I build and you test

The voice agent goes live in a test environment. You call it from your phone. We fix anything that sounds off until it sounds like you.

3

Week 3: Soft launch on a side number

Real callers, real bookings, but routed to a forwarded number first. I monitor every call for the first 48 hours and fix issues same-day.

4

Cutover and 30-day tune

Your main line forwards to the agent. I stay on call for 30 days, listen to flagged calls weekly, and hand you a simple guide so your team can edit prompts later.
